inline-block
다른 화면 크기를 고려할 때 부트 스트랩에서 이미지를 효과적으로 중심하는 데 인라인 블록을 사용할 수 있습니까? inline-block
inline-block 수직 중심 복잡성 : 위에서 언급 한 바와 같이 와 함께 수직 중심에는 추가 CSS 해킹이 필요하기 때문에 문제가 발생합니다. 이 해킹은 종종 이미지 나 컨테이너의 높이를 아는 데 의존하며, 이는 다른 장치와 화면 크기에 걸쳐 안정적으로 결정하기가 어렵습니다. 반응 형 디자인은 동적으로 적응해야하며 이러한 수동 조정은 확장 할 수 없습니다.
수평 센터링 한계 :는 모 컨테이너 내에서 수평으로 중심으로 할 수 있지만, 부모 컨테이너 자체가 중앙에있는 경우에만 작동합니다. 다른 방법 (Bootstrap의 그리드 시스템 또는 Flexbox와 같은)을 사용하여 부모 컨테이너를 중앙에 중앙에 있어야합니다. inline-block 유지 보수 악몽 :
반응 형 이미지 센터링에 필요한 CSS는 번거롭고 유지하기가 어렵습니다. 이미지 크기 또는 컨테이너 치수의 변화는 레이아웃을 쉽게 파괴 할 수 있습니다. 추가 조정이 필요합니다.- 부트 스트랩에서 이미지를 중심에 인라인 블록을 사용하는 대안은 무엇이며, 일반적으로 어떤 방법이 선호되는지
- 부트 스트랩은 중심 이미지를위한 몇 가지 우수한 대안을 제공하며, 복잡성을 제거하고 의 한계를 제거합니다. 가장 바람직한 방법은 다음과 같습니다.
inline-block
- 부트 스트랩 그리드 시스템 :
- 가장 간단하고 가장 강력한 접근 방식은 부트 스트랩의 그리드 시스템을 사용하는 것입니다. 이미지를 그리드 열에 놓고 클래스를 사용하여 수평으로 중심하십시오. 수직 센터링의 경우 그리드 열 내에서 Flexbox 유틸리티를 사용할 수 있습니다 (아래에 자세히 설명) flexbox : Bootstrap은 Flexbox를 광범위하게 활용합니다. 플렉스 컨테이너 (예 :
mx-auto
클래스가있는 div)를 사용하고 수평 센터링의 경우 를 설정하고 수직 센터링의 경우 - 를 설정하면 깨끗하고 반응이 좋은 솔루션이 제공됩니다. 이것은 단일 이미지 또는 컨테이너 내의 소수의 이미지에 아름답게 작동합니다. 그리드 및 Flexbox 조합 : 보다 복잡한 레이아웃의 경우 그리드 시스템과 Flexbox를 결합하면 최고의 제어 및 유연성을 제공합니다. 그리드를 사용하여 전체 레이아웃을 정의한 다음 그리드 열 내에서 Flexbox를 사용하여 이미지를 정확하게 중앙으로 중앙으로 사용할 수 있습니다. 일반적으로 부트 스트랩 그리드 열 내에서 flexbox를 사용하는 것은 단순성, 응답 성 및 유연성의 최상의 조합을 제공하기 때문에 선호하는 방법입니다. 그것은 다양한 화면 크기를 깨끗하게 처리하고 유지하기가 쉽습니다.
d-flex
justify-content: center
부트 스트랩 프레임 워크 내에서 이미지 중심에 인라인 블록을 사용하는 데있어 잠재적 인 단점 또는 제한 사항이 있습니까?align-items: center
예, 부트 스트랩에서 이미지 센터링에 를 사용할 때 몇 가지 단점과 제한 사항이 존재합니다. - 를 사용하여 수평 및 수직 센터링을 모두 달성하는 복잡성으로 인해 유지 관리 및 업데이트가 어렵습니다. 이미지 크기 또는 컨테이너 치수의 변경 사항은 상당한 CSS 조정이 필요할 수 있습니다. 응답 부족 : 솔루션에는 종종 하드 코딩 된 값이나 계산이 필요하므로 스크린 크기와 장치에 걸쳐 취성됩니다. 이것은 반응 형 웹 디자인의 원칙과 모순됩니다.
inline-block
유지 관리에 대한 덜 사용하는 데 필요한 CSS는 덜 읽기에 필요합니다. 내장 유틸리티.- 요약하면, 기술적으로는 부트 스트랩에 이미지 센터링에
- 를 사용하는 것은 프레임 워크 자체가 제공하는 더 깨끗하고 강력하고 반응이 좋은 방법에 찬성하여 강력하게 낙담합니다. Flexbox와 그리드 시스템은이 작업을 달성하기위한 훨씬 뛰어난 선택입니다.
- 가장 간단하고 가장 강력한 접근 방식은 부트 스트랩의 그리드 시스템을 사용하는 것입니다. 이미지를 그리드 열에 놓고 클래스를 사용하여 수평으로 중심하십시오. 수직 센터링의 경우 그리드 열 내에서 Flexbox 유틸리티를 사용할 수 있습니다 (아래에 자세히 설명) flexbox : Bootstrap은 Flexbox를 광범위하게 활용합니다. 플렉스 컨테이너 (예 :
위 내용은 중앙에 부트 스트랩 사진에서 인라인 블록을 사용할 수 있습니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

이 기사는 Bootstrap 릴리스로 업데이트 된 상태를 유지하고 공식 문서에 액세스, 통합을위한 모범 사례 및 토론을위한 커뮤니티 리소스에 대한 전략에 대해 설명합니다.

기사는 CSS 변수, SASS, 사용자 정의 CSS, JavaScript 및 구성 요소 수정을 사용하여 Bootstrap의 외관 및 동작을 사용자 정의하는 것에 대해 설명합니다. 또한 스타일을 수정하고 장치 전체의 대응 성을 보장하기위한 모범 사례를 다룹니다.

기사는 주요 부트 스트랩 구성 요소 (그리드 시스템, 타이포그래피, 구성 요소 및 유틸리티에 대해 설명합니다. 반응 형 디자인과 대화식 UI 생성을 향상시키는 데 중점을 둡니다.

이 기사는 사용자 정의 CSS를 사용하여 Bootstrap의 스타일을 무시하고 별도의 파일 생성, 특이성 및 조직의 모범 사례에 중점을 둔 방법을 무시하는 방법에 대해 설명합니다.

기사는 장치 전체에 걸쳐 반응 형 레이아웃을 위해 Bootstrap의 그리드 시스템을 사용하여 구조, 사용자 정의 및 테스트 도구를 자세히 설명합니다.

이 기사에서는 Semantic HTML을 사용하여 WCAG 표준을 준수하여 부트 스트랩 웹 사이트에 액세스 할 수 있도록하는 것에 대해 논의합니다.

이 기사는 코드 제출, 문서 개선, 버그보고 및 커뮤니티 참여를 포함하여 부트 스트랩에 기여하는 방법을 간략하게 설명합니다. 풀 요청 및보고 문제를 제출하기위한 자세한 단계를 제공합니다.

이 기사는 부트 스트랩 템플릿 및 테마의 소스 (무료 및 프리미엄)에 대해 설명합니다. 사용자 정의를 다루고 다운로드 할 수있는 평판이 좋은 사이트를 나열합니다.


핫 AI 도구

Undresser.AI Undress
사실적인 누드 사진을 만들기 위한 AI 기반 앱

AI Clothes Remover
사진에서 옷을 제거하는 온라인 AI 도구입니다.

Undress AI Tool
무료로 이미지를 벗다

Clothoff.io
AI 옷 제거제

AI Hentai Generator
AI Hentai를 무료로 생성하십시오.

인기 기사

뜨거운 도구

Eclipse용 SAP NetWeaver 서버 어댑터
Eclipse를 SAP NetWeaver 애플리케이션 서버와 통합합니다.

SublimeText3 Linux 새 버전
SublimeText3 Linux 최신 버전

MinGW - Windows용 미니멀리스트 GNU
이 프로젝트는 osdn.net/projects/mingw로 마이그레이션되는 중입니다. 계속해서 그곳에서 우리를 팔로우할 수 있습니다. MinGW: GCC(GNU Compiler Collection)의 기본 Windows 포트로, 기본 Windows 애플리케이션을 구축하기 위한 무료 배포 가능 가져오기 라이브러리 및 헤더 파일로 C99 기능을 지원하는 MSVC 런타임에 대한 확장이 포함되어 있습니다. 모든 MinGW 소프트웨어는 64비트 Windows 플랫폼에서 실행될 수 있습니다.

WebStorm Mac 버전
유용한 JavaScript 개발 도구

VSCode Windows 64비트 다운로드
Microsoft에서 출시한 강력한 무료 IDE 편집기
